加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.027zz.cn/)- 云连接、智能边缘云、数据快递、云手机、云日志!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P教程:模板引擎实现视图与逻辑分离

发布时间:2025-11-26 15:22:23 所属栏目:Asp教程 来源:DaWei
导读:  在现代Web开发中,内容策划者需要理解如何高效地组织和管理网站内容。ASP(Active Server Pages)作为一种服务器端脚本技术,提供了强大的功能来构建动态网页。其中,模板引擎的使用是实现视图与逻辑分离的关键。

  在现代Web开发中,内容策划者需要理解如何高效地组织和管理网站内容。ASP(Active Server Pages)作为一种服务器端脚本技术,提供了强大的功能来构建动态网页。其中,模板引擎的使用是实现视图与逻辑分离的关键。


  模板引擎的核心理念是将页面的结构和样式与业务逻辑分开。通过这种方式,内容策划者可以专注于页面的设计和内容布局,而开发者则负责处理数据和业务规则。这种分工不仅提高了开发效率,也使得维护和更新变得更加简单。


  在ASP中,可以通过自定义模板引擎或使用现有的框架来实现这一目标。例如,使用包含文件的方式,将HTML结构保存为独立的文件,然后在主页面中通过Include语句引入。这种方法虽然基础,但能够有效实现基本的视图与逻辑分离。


  更高级的模板引擎通常支持变量替换、条件判断和循环结构等功能。这些特性使得内容策划者能够在不修改代码的情况下,灵活调整页面内容和布局。同时,这也为多语言支持和主题切换提供了便利。


  为了确保模板引擎的可维护性,建议遵循一定的命名规范和目录结构。例如,将模板文件统一存放在特定的文件夹中,并按照页面类型进行分类。这样不仅可以提高团队协作效率,还能减少因路径错误导致的问题。


AI分析图,仅供参考

  内容策划者还应关注模板的安全性和性能优化。避免在模板中直接嵌入复杂的逻辑,以免影响页面加载速度。同时,定期清理和更新模板文件,确保其与后端代码保持同步。


  站长个人见解,通过合理使用模板引擎,内容策划者可以在ASP项目中实现高效的视图与逻辑分离。这不仅提升了开发体验,也为后续的内容管理和扩展打下了坚实的基础。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章